تالار گفتگوی پارسیلاتک
ابزارهای جانبی => مراجع و بیبتک BibTeX => نويسنده: محمود امینطوسی در دسامبر 17, 2009, 09:12:39 pm
-
اگر دوستان در جریان باشند، برای استفاده از استیلهای فارسی مانند plain-fa که نیاز به مرتبسازی دارند باید از noopsort استفاده میکردیم که زیاد جالب نبود. الحمدلله امروز این مشکل برای ویندوز برطرف شد و یک فایل csf. برای فارسی ایجاد کردم که این مشکل را با استفاده از bibtex8 برطرف میکند.
قبلاً هم زیاد روش کار کرده بودم ولی به دلیل ناهماهنگی رمزینه فایلها به جایی نرسیده بودم.
همچنین استیل plainnat که در بسته natbib است را با نام plainnat-fa برای فارسی سازگار کردم که توسط ان میتوانید ارجاعات را به صورت نویسنده-سال داشته باشید و از امکانات بسته natbib استفاده کنید.
نحوه استفاده از فایل مرتبسازی به همراه نحوه استفاده از فایل استیل جدید در مثال پیوست توضیح داده شده است.
متاسفانه bibtex8 در میکتک روی فایلهای من بدرستی کار میکند ولی در تکلایو و اوبونتو با خطا مواجه میشوم. بحث در این مورد را به بعد موکول میکنم.
لطفاً مثال پیوست را چک کنید و اگر مشکلی بود ذکر کنید.
نمیدانم در مک هم مشکل دارد یا نه.
در رابطه با نامگذاری فایل مرتبسازی هم نیاز به بحث است که موکول به بعد میکنم.
آخرین نسخه فایلهای استیل فارسی در مرکز دانلود سایت (http://www.parsilatex.com/joomla/index.php?option=com_remository&Itemid=82&func=select&id=4) قرار دارد.
-
این بدرد نمیخورد، دنبال unicode باشید نه اینکه خود را گرفتار رمزینهها کنید. حتماً biber را امتحان کنید.
-
آقا وفا سلام
مشکل رمزینهها، مشکل من بود و کاربر بدون مشکل میتواند استفاده کند.
به چند علت فعلا دنبال biber و biblatex نیستم:
۱- مبتنی بر biblatex است که هنوز به صورت رسمی منتشر نشده است، هنوز همراه با موتورها عرضه نمیشود. لذا طرف باید آنرا به صورت جداگانه دانلود نمود.
۲- برای استفاده از آن باید استیلهای آنرا برای استفاده در فارسی اصلاح نمایم و از آنجا که در نسخه آزمایشی است ممکن است استیلهای آن عوض شود و دوباره کاری لازم شود.
۳- برای biber هم نیاز به دانلود جداگانه داریم. من دانلودش کردهام ولی استفاده نکردهام ظاهراً مبتنی بر پرل است که یک مرحله بیشتر خواهد شد.
اما bibtex به همراه موتورهای تک عرضه میشود و الان ۴ استیل مبتنی بر آن داریم. مشکلی هم که روی تکلایو وجود دارد به دوصورت باید قابل رفع باشد:
الف) با کامپایل مجدد سورس و تنظیم برخی پارامترهای bibtex. و اگر درست شد اطلاع به تکلایو.
ب) متاسفانه بیبتک محدودیتهای اسکریپتنویسی زیادی دارد، مثلا محدودیت در تعداد متغیرهای سراسری و در استیلهای من تا مرز این محدودیتها پیش رفتهام که در میکتک مشکلی ندارد ولی در تکلایو خطا میدهد. اگر راه حل اول جواب ندهد باید فایلهای استیل را به نحوی عوض نمایم که متغیرهای سراسری را کمتر کنم تا بودن مشکل اجرا شود. البته این کار برای من وقتگیر خواهد بود ولی به نظرم به این ترتیب مشکل برطرف خواهد شد.
-
در هر صورت من چیزی را که unicode نباشد در زیپرشین نخواهم گذاشت. در ضمن دستبرد بردن به نوشتهٔ دیگران بدون اجازهشان کار بسیار ناپسندی است.(که این بار دوم است که این عمل را تکرار میکنید). فکر میکنم همه با خلاق من آشنا هستند و میدانند که اخلاق من تند است اما تا به حال من به کسی توهین نکردهام.
-
من عبارت «این بدرد نمیخورد» را از پست آقا وفا حذف کرده بودم، که آنرا مجدداً به حالت اول برگرداندم و از ایشان عذرخواهی میکنم.
من این عبارت را حذف کردم، چرا که گمان بردم با دیدن این عبارت از جانب آقای کارنپهلو به عنوان خبرهترین فرد در گروه، دیگران ممکن است با دیدی منفی به آن نگاه کنند و حتی آنرا تست نیز نکنند که اشکالاتش مشخص گردد.